"Buckets in Backblaze B2 are versioned by default. Because buckets are versioned, when a file is deleted by referencing the name, only the most recent version of that file is deleted and older versions of the file continue to exist in the bucket." -- https://www.backblaze.com/apidocs/introduction-to-the-s3-compatible-api ("Differences from AWS S3") ↩
